Observational studies have linked consumption of various micronutrients, or measurements of these micronutrients in blood, to reduced threat of sure illnesses. Evidence for their advantages for common populations from randomized managed trials has been disappointing, nevertheless. The problems with translation of potential profit from observational studies into confirmed benefit from controlled trials are prone to contain several limitations of observational information for assessing the well being results of micronutrients. First, diet patterns are highly confounded with other life-style factors, thus making it troublesome to disentangle consumption of sure micronutrients from quite a lot of other behavioral and life-style components that may underlie the obvious well being advantages, ranging from greater train to more cautious adherence to medical regimens. Second, there are more doubtless to be necessary variations between consuming enough levels of sure micronutrients from entire meals and taking specific supplements that try to extract what is assumed to be the energetic ingredient. Third, supplementation at higher than typical levels achieved by a healthy diet could have unanticipated harms. Initially, leukocytes roll on activated endothelial cells, activate chemokine receptors, improve adhesiveness, and finally migrate via the endothelial layer across a chemokine gradient. P-selectin and E-selectin are expressed on activated endothelial cells, and P-selectin is also saved in platelets. Selectins seize floating leukocytes and provoke their attachment and rolling on activated endothelial cells. To rework attachment and rolling into agency adhesion, the concerted motion of chemokines, chemokine receptors, and integrins is important. Integrins are heterodimers fashioned of many different chains and chains; totally different / combinations are expressed on different cell subsets. Activation includes modification of the cytoplasmic domain of the chain, which leads to a structural change of the extracellular domains. Here, the firmly hooked up leukocytes migrate via the endothelial cell monolayer and the basement membrane of the vessel wall. Antigen Processing Antibodies Antibodies include two similar heavy chains and two identical light chains, which are covalently linked by disulfide bonds. The amino (N)-terminal domain of every chain is variable and represents the popularity structure that interacts with the antigen. The carboxy (C)-terminal ends of the heavy and light-weight chains type the constant region, which defines the subclass of the antibody (or for gentle chains; immunoglobulin M (IgM), IgA, IgD, IgE, or IgG for heavy chains). Fc regions can polymerize (IgA) or pentamerize (IgM), each in the presence of a J (joining) chain. Fc regions are additionally the ligand for Fc receptors (FcRs) on cells of the innate immune system. Immunoglobulin heavy chains are formed from 4 gene segments- the variable, variety, becoming a member of, and fixed area gene segments.

Cigarette smoking is the main explanation for morbidity and mortality within the Western world. In the United States, approximately 17% of the overall inhabitants are tobacco users, as in comparability with 47% in 1965. Approximately 475,000 individuals in the United States die every year on account of smoking-attributable medical diseases corresponding to lung cancer, persistent obstructive pulmonary illness, heart problems, and stroke; and financial and well being care costs of tobacco use exceed $400 billion annually. Moreover, the health risks of environmental tobacco smoke have turn into increasingly clear, prompting the development of widespread tobacco bans in public settings. In explicit, the onset of smoking happens at a youthful age in new people who smoke, the rates of smoking in women are growing, and more people who smoke are of a decrease socioeconomic standing. Reducing smoking prevalence by 50% would stop 20 to 30 million untimely deaths within the first quarter of this century and 150 million within the second quarter. For most people who smoke, quitting is the single most necessary habits change to improve general health. Transdermal nicotine patch formulations, applied day by day every morning, enable for ready nicotine absorption across the pores and skin. Nicotine is slowly absorbed from patches and, on the first day, venous nicotine ranges peak 6 to 10 hours post-administration. Thereafter, nicotine levels remain pretty regular with a decline from peak to trough of 25% to 40% with 24-hour patches. Nicotine levels obtained from patches are usually half these obtained by smoking. After 4 to 6 weeks on high-dose patches (21 or 22 mg/24 hours, and 15 mg/16 hours), people who smoke are tapered to a center dose.
